强化Android服务器安全:精准端口与传输优化
|
2026AI模拟图像,仅供参考 在Android应用与服务器通信过程中,端口配置不当容易成为安全漏洞的突破口。为强化服务器安全性,应仅开放必要的服务端口,避免暴露过多端口供外部访问。例如,只允许HTTP(80)或HTTPS(443)端口对外通信,其余非必要端口应通过防火墙策略严格关闭,减少攻击面。精准端口管理还体现在对动态端口的合理使用上。避免在应用中硬编码固定端口,而应采用可配置的端口机制,结合后端服务部署环境灵活调整。同时,建议启用端口绑定验证,在服务器启动时检查端口是否已被占用或存在异常监听,防止被恶意程序劫持。 传输过程中的数据加密是保障通信安全的核心环节。必须强制使用TLS 1.2及以上版本进行数据传输,禁用老旧且不安全的协议如SSLv3或TLS 1.0。通过证书校验机制确保客户端连接的是合法服务器,防止中间人攻击。定期更新和轮换服务器证书,避免因证书过期或泄露导致的安全风险。 优化传输效率同样不可忽视。采用压缩算法(如gzip)减小传输数据量,提升响应速度并降低带宽消耗。对于频繁请求的数据,合理设置缓存策略,减少重复网络往返。同时,使用HTTP/2协议替代传统HTTP/1.1,支持多路复用与头部压缩,显著提升并发性能。 综合来看,强化Android服务器安全不仅依赖于端口的精细管控,更需结合加密传输、协议优化与持续维护。通过构建最小化开放端口、强加密通信与高效数据传输的体系,可在保障用户体验的同时,大幅增强系统整体安全性,抵御潜在网络威胁。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浅析迅雷的云加速功能与服务器的传输优化